CHOCOLATE COVERED CHERRY COOKIES 
1/2 c. butter, softened
1 c. sugar
1 egg
1 1/2 tsp. vanilla
1 1/2 c. flour
1/2 c. cocoa
1/4 tsp. salt
1/4 tsp. baking powder
1/4 tsp. baking soda

Beat butter and sugar until fluffy. Add and beat egg and vanilla well. Mix together flour, cocoa, salt, baking powder and baking soda and add to mixture. Shape into 1 inch balls. Press center down with thumb. Put a maraschino cherry in center of each cookie. Takes about 1 1/2 jars (10 ounce) of maraschino cherries (reserve juice).

FROSTING:

1 (6 oz.) pkg. chocolate chips
1/2 c. Eagle Brand sweetened condensed milk
4 tsp. reserved juice

In a saucepan, combine chocolate chips and sweetened condensed milk. When chocolate chips are melted, add reserved juice. Spoon 1 teaspoon frosting over each cherry. (Frosting may be thinned with more cherry juice if it is too thick.) Bake at 350 degrees for 10 minutes. Remove to wire rack and cool. Makes 48 cookies.
